F/A-18 Aircraft Technical Directive (TD) Manager

On-siteVirginia Beach, Virginia, United States

Full TimeSmall

Job Summary

Manage the implementation and incorporation of Technical Directives (TDs) for assigned F/A-18 aircraft, tracking compliance and maintaining accurate status records. Coordinate scheduled TD incorporation with Maintenance Control, Production Control, and Quality Assurance while developing maintenance planning documentation and monitoring aircraft availability. Review technical manuals and engineering changes, identify overdue directives, and recommend corrective actions to ensure NAMP compliance. Provide status reports to Government leadership and support Quality Assurance inspections and surge operations. Requires five years of organizational-level F/A-18 maintenance experience, a Secret Security Clearance, and proficiency in Navy documentation systems.

Required Qualifications

  • Minimum of five (5) years of organizational-level aircraft maintenance experience on F/A-18 aircraft or comparable tactical military aircraft
  • Demonstrated experience managing, tracking, or coordinating Aircraft Technical Directives (TDs), Time Compliance Technical Orders (TCTOs), or equivalent aircraft modification programs
  • Thorough knowledge of the Naval Aviation Maintenance Program (NAMP) and Navy maintenance documentation procedures
  • Experience with aircraft configuration management, maintenance planning, and compliance tracking
  • Ability to interpret technical publications, engineering drawings, maintenance directives, and engineering changes
  • Experience coordinating with Maintenance Control, Production Control, Quality Assurance, and Supply personnel
  • Strong organizational, analytical, and communication skills with the ability to manage multiple projects and priorities simultaneously
  • Proficiency using Navy maintenance documentation systems and Microsoft Office applications
  • Ability to prepare reports and provide status updates to Government and contractor leadership
  • Ability to work rotating shifts, weekends, holidays, overtime, and temporary duty assignments as mission requirements dictate
  • Ability to obtain and maintain all required installation access credentials

Desired Qualifications

  • Former U.S. Navy or U.S. Marine Corps F/A-18 Maintenance Control Chief
  • Former Production Control or Maintenance Material Control (MMCO) experience
  • Previous experience managing Technical Directives or aircraft configuration management programs
  • Active Secret Security Clearance
  • FAA Airframe & Powerplant (A&P) Certificate
  • Previous experience supporting Department of Defense aviation maintenance contracts
